The cheapest way to get from Edinburgh to Liverpool FC is to bus which costs £35 - £85 and takes 8h 39m.
The fastest way to get from Edinburgh to Liverpool FC is to drive which takes 4h 8m and costs £50 - £75.
No, there is no direct bus from Edinburgh station to Liverpool FC. However, there are services departing from Edinburgh, Bus Station and arriving at Liverpool FC via Leeds City Bus & Coach Station and Liverpool, Liverpool One.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 39m.
The distance between Edinburgh and Liverpool FC is 231 miles. The road distance is 209 miles.
